Great Customer Service!!
I ordered some roses for my girlfriend on Valentine's day which were delivered ok on the day with the chocolates too. Unfortunately the roses which looked good, but were closed didn't open up even after a few days so never actually looked like a bunch of roses.
Needless to say I was disappointed and a bit embarrassed but these things do happen so contacted customer service and explained the situation and the fact it happened to be my girlfriend's birthday the next day and suggested they sent some more flowers to her.
Customer Service came straight back to me and said they have sent another bunch for her for next day recorded delivery. Next day she was delighted with a fantastic bunch of flowers which were perfect!
Really impressed with that - Great Customer Service!!
